1 Father, we praise you, now the night is over,
Active and watchful, stand we all before you;
Singing we offer pray'r and meditation:
Thus we adore you.

2 Maker of all things, fit us for your mansions;
Banish our weakness, health and wholeness sending;
Bring us to heaven, where your saints united
Joy without ending.

3 All-holy Father, Son and equal Spirit,
Trinity blessed, send us your salvation;
Yours is the glory, gleaming and resounding
Through all creation.

Text Information
First Line: Father, we praise you, now the night is over
Title: Father, We Praise You
Latin Title: Nocte Surgentes
Author (attributed to): St. Gregory the Great, 540-604
Translator: Percy Dearmer, 1867-1936 (alt.)
Meter: 11 11 11 5
Language: English
Publication Date: 1996
Topic: Morning
Copyright: © Oxford University Press
Notes: Now Public Domain
Tune Information
Name: CHRISTE SANCTORUM
Meter: 11 11 11 5
Key: D Major
Source: La Feillees Methode du plain-chant 1782
